Vistaterra Hotel - Parella
45.43004, 7.79641Vistaterra Hotel Parella includes 9 rooms and is 10 minutes' drive from Federation of Damanhur Cultural Association. Wi-Fi is accessible throughout the property and parking is provided on site.
Location
The centre of Parella is a 10 minutes' walk of this sophisticated hotel. Aosta is 51 km away, while Castello di Parella is just near the hotel. Located 10 minutes by car from Damanhur, the property puts the city at your fingertips.
Guests will find Parella bus stop next to the 5-star Vistaterra Hotel, a 10-minute walk away.
Rooms
Comprising an adjoining terrace and a balcony, the rooms at this accommodation are equipped with a flat-screen TV with satellite channels. A walk-in shower and a separate toilet, along with a hair dryer and a shower cap, are provided. They offer views of the garden.
Eat & Drink
Guests can have breakfast in the restaurant every morning. This welcoming hotel is in the vicinity of the pizzeria La coperativa.
